The title page is is xylographic (white-line). The words "The first .. third" and "Cyril .. Heywood." are bracketed together on the title page, with the words "written by" between them. |
|
Signatures: [A]⁴ B-C⁴; A-C⁴; A-C⁴. |
|
Includes "A griefe on the death of Prince Henrie" by Cyril Tourneur, printed by Felix Kingston, "A monumental columne, erected to the liuing memory of the euer-glorious Henry, late Prince of Wales" by John Webster, printed by Nicholas Okes, and "A funerall elegie, vpon the death of the late most hopefull and illustrious prince, Henry, Prince of Wales" by Thomas Heywood, printed by Nicholas Okes. Each part has separate dated title page and register, and was also issued separately. |
